#6461b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6461b0 is composed of 39.2% red, 38%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 242.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 53.5%. #6461b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8c2ff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#6461b0 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#6461b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6461b0 has RGB values of R:100, G:97,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 6578608.

Shades and Tints of #6461b0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06060c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6461b0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#86858c is the less saturated color, while #2118f9 is the most saturated one.
